Ozie Gertrude Lambert Ackerman, 80, of Andrews, died Monday, Aug. 20, 2001, at Georgetown Memorial Hospital.
Mrs. Ackerman was born May 6, 1921, in Williamsburg County, a daughter of Ervin M. Lambert Sr. and Minnie Johnson Lambert.
She was a graduate of Williamsburg High School. She was a finishing supervisor of seconds department of Oneita Industry. She was a member of Earles Pentecostal Holiness Church where she served as music director for many years.
Surviving are her husband of 59 years, Lloyd Horace Ackerman Sr. of Andrews; two sons, the Rev. Lloyd H. Ackerman Jr. of West Columbia and Ronald David Ackerman Sr. of Andrews; three daughters, Shirley Lambert and Lois Davis of Andrews, and Mary Anne Richardson of Georgetown; a brother, the Rev. S. Cecil Lambert of Timmonsville; 10 grandchildren; and six great-grandchildren.
She was predeceased by two grandchildren, Ronald D. Ackerman Jr. and Tammy Ackerman; seven brothers, Ervin M. Lambert Jr., Bill Lambert, Willie Lambert, Roland Lambert, Mannie Lee Lambert, Clyde Lambert and Jule Lambert; and four sisters, Sudie Powell, Elma L. Powell, Eula Cannon and Vernell Cannon.
Funeral services will be Wednesday, Aug. 22, 2001, at 4 p.m. in Earles Pentecostal Holiness Church. Burial, under the direction of McKenzie Funeral Home, will follow in the church cemetery.
